1. Comprendre la méthodologie d’intégration précise des balises HTML pour l’optimisation SEO dans WordPress
a) Analyse des enjeux fondamentaux : pourquoi la maîtrise des balises HTML impacte le SEO dans WordPress
La précision dans l’intégration des balises HTML constitue le socle de toute stratégie SEO technique efficace. Sur WordPress, plateforme dynamique et flexible, une utilisation inadéquate ou approximative peut entraîner une perte de hiérarchie sémantique, de performance et d’accessibilité, impactant directement le classement dans les moteurs de recherche. La maîtrise fine des balises permet une meilleure compréhension du contenu par les crawlers, favorise l’affichage enrichi dans les résultats de recherche (rich snippets) et garantit une expérience utilisateur optimale. Le défi réside dans l’intégration cohérente, conforme aux standards du W3C, tout en respectant les exigences spécifiques de Google et autres moteurs.
b) Définition des objectifs précis : comment définir une stratégie d’intégration optimisée étape par étape
Pour élaborer une stratégie efficace, il convient de suivre une démarche structurée :
Audit sémantique : analyser le contenu existant pour repérer les balises manquantes ou mal hiérarchisées.
Cartographie sémantique : définir une hiérarchie claire des sections, sous-sections, et éléments sémantiques.
Implémentation ciblée : choisir les balises appropriées pour chaque niveau hiérarchique.
Validation : utiliser des outils de vérification pour assurer la conformité et la cohérence.
Optimisation continue : ajuster en fonction des performances et des évolutions algorithmiques.
c) Présentation des principes clés : conformité, accessibilité, hiérarchisation sémantique, et performance
Une intégration efficace repose sur :
Conformité : respecter le standard HTML5 et les recommandations du W3C pour assurer la compatibilité et la pérennité.
Accessibilité : utiliser des attributs comme alt sur les images, des rôles ARIA, et des balises sémantiques pour garantir une navigation inclusive.
Hiérarchisation sémantique : structurer le contenu avec les balises appropriées (
Performance : minimiser l’utilisation excessive de balises non sémantiques, optimiser le chargement et éviter la surcharge du code HTML.
d) Comparaison entre méthodes manuelles et automatisées : avantages et limites de chaque approche
Temps long, risque d’erreurs humaines, difficile à scaler
Automatisée
Rapidité, cohérence, possibilité de traitement en masse
Moins de contrôle granulaire, risque d’erreurs de contexte, dépendance aux outils
2. Mise en œuvre concrète : étapes détaillées pour une intégration technique avancée des balises HTML dans WordPress
a) Accéder et modifier le code source : utilisation du thème enfant, fichiers PHP et templates spécifiques
Pour garantir une personnalisation avancée sans perdre vos modifications lors des mises à jour, il est impératif de travailler avec un thème enfant. Voici la démarche :
Création du thème enfant : dans le répertoire wp-content/themes, créez un dossier nommé mon-theme-enfant. Ajoutez un fichier style.css avec l’en-tête approprié (incluant template et autres métadonnées).
Inclusion des fichiers PHP : pour modifier la structure, copiez les templates critiques comme single.php, page.php ou header.php dans le dossier enfant, puis modifiez-les directement.
Utilisation de hooks et filtres : dans le functions.php du thème enfant, utilisez add_action et add_filter pour injecter des balises ou modifier la sortie HTML sans toucher aux fichiers core.
b) Implémentation précise des balises sémantiques :
Pour structurer votre contenu :
Identifier les blocs logiques : par exemple, le header contient le logo, le menu principal, les CTA.
Remplacer les
génériques :
par des balises sémantiques appropriées. Exemple :
Intégrer dans les templates : dans header.php ou footer.php, utilisez ces balises pour respecter la hiérarchie.
c) Utilisation avancée des balises d’en-tête (
à
) : stratégies pour structurer le contenu de façon cohérente et hiérarchisée
Une hiérarchie d’en-têtes cohérente est cruciale pour l’indexation :
Utilisation progressive : un seul <h1> par page, représentant le sujet principal.
Organisation :<h2> pour les grandes sections, <h3> pour sous-sections, et ainsi de suite.
Exemple pratique :
<h1>Guide complet du SEO WordPress</h1>
<section>
<h2>Optimisation de la structure</h2>
<article>
<h3>Balises sémantiques essentielles</h3>
</article>
</section>
d) Ajout et optimisation des balises d’image : ,
, avec attributs alt et title optimisés
Les images doivent être intégrées avec une attention particulière à leur sémantique :
Balise <img> : toujours compléter avec l’attribut alt décrivant précisément le contenu de l’image, en intégrant des mots-clés pertinents sans sur-optimisation.
Utiliser <figure> et <figcaption> : pour associer une légende sémantique à l’image, renforçant la compréhension.
Exemple technique :
<figure>
<img src="chemin/vers/image.jpg" alt="Description précise de l'image avec mot-clé">
<figcaption>Légende descriptive optimisée</figcaption>
</figure>
e) Intégration de balises de contenu enrichi : , , ,
pour renforcer la sémantique
Ces balises permettent de souligner la hiérarchie de l’information :
<strong> et <em> : pour mettre en valeur des mots-clés ou expressions importantes.
<mark> : pour attirer l’attention sur des éléments clés, notamment dans le contexte de mise à jour d’actualités ou d’évolutions réglementaires.
<blockquote> : pour insérer des citations ou témoignages, renforçant la crédibilité.
3. Techniques pour une précision accrue dans l’insertion des balises HTML dans WordPress
a) Utilisation des filtres et hooks WordPress pour insérer automatiquement des balises spécifiques
Les hooks (actions et filtres) permettent d’intervenir dans le processus de rendu des contenus :
Exemple pratique : pour ajouter une balise <section> automatiquement autour de chaque paragraphe dans le contenu :